Anyway, I have always been attracted to their word-mark and I haven't ever really analyzed it before now. I ran my image through What Font Is and the results weren't extremely clear. However, they did suggest that perhaps ITC Kabel was an influence in the design of the letter-form.
The problem in Kabel is in the diagonal's of the "K", the center arm of the "E" and the "Y". But the diagonal slant at the end of each arm of the "E" and the base of the "L's" is a great match. It could be that I didn't get the photo taken straight enough. But, I'll try to keep an eye out for something more similar than the Kabel.
